Java Number Pattern 55

Here`s a program that prints the above number pattern using Java Programming:

public class Demo
{
 public static void main(String[] args)
 {
  int i, j, k, res;
  for(i=1; i<=5; i++)
  {
   k = 4;
   res = i;
   for(j=i; j<i+i; j++)
   {
    if(i == j)
     System.out.print(j +" ");
    else 
    {
     res = res + k;
     System.out.print(res +" ");
     k--;
    }
   }
   System.out.println();
  }
 }
}

💻 Testing the Program

When you run the above program, it will print the following output:

Output
1
2 6
3 7 10
4 8 11 13
5 9 12 14 15

🧠 How the Program Works

Let's break down the logic behind the code:

  1. The program defines a class named Demo.
  2. The public static void main(String[] args) method is the entry point of the program.
  3. Inside the main method:
    • Several integer variables are declared: i, j, k, and res. These will be used to control the loops and store intermediate results.
  4. The outer loop (for(i=1; i<=5; i++)) runs from i = 1 to i = 5 (inclusive). This loop controls the rows of the pattern.
  5. Inside the outer loop:
    • k is set to 4. This variable will be used to adjust the value added to res.
    • res is set to the value of i, which will be the starting number for each row.
  6. The inner loop (for(j=i; j<i+i; j++)) runs from j = i to j = 2 * i - 1 (inclusive). This loop controls the columns of the pattern.
  7. Inside the inner loop:
    • An if condition checks if i is equal to j. If true, it prints the value of j. This will print the first number in each row.
    • If the if condition is false, it means we're printing the subsequent numbers in the row.
    • res is updated by adding the value of k to it. Then, the updated res is printed.
    • The value of k is decremented by 1.
  8. After the inner loop finishes, a line break is printed using System.out.println();. This moves the printing to the next row for the pattern.
  9. The program repeats the above steps for each row (i.e., for each value of i from 1 to 5).
